Sometimes we just don’t even know what we don’t know.
We’re just going along in life, and then—WHAM!—we’re hit square in the face with a curveball.
Something happens that we can’t ignore, and it shocks us out of our slumber.
These kinds of events, I’m learning, are gifts disguised as complete torture.
I know I sound crazy right now.
But just bear with me.
I’ll be the first to admit that when you experience a devastating loss or a brutal breakup or some kind of upheaval in your life, it feels like anything but a gift.
It feels awful and life-threatening and painful beyond belief.
Sometimes it’s so bad and hurts so much that you don’t think you can go on.
But then something miraculous happens: you do.
Life goes on, and you keep living.
With each passing day, you gain a little clarity surrounding it.
If you’re open to it, life shows you what this experience was for.
It teaches you the lessons you were meant to learn here.
